2011 World Iced Tea Championships



Our Tea Master Blender/Buyer David De Candia marks his score for the 2011 World Iced Tea Championships.

The iced tea was judged in the following categories:

Ready-to-Drink (RTD)Category Definition
i) Defined as pre-bottled or packaged drinks that require no further brewing or preparation.

ii) Sweetened is defined by the addition of sugar, corn syrup, glucose, honey or any other natural or artificial sweetener. No flavoring is added.

iii) Flavored is defined by the addition of herbs, fruits, spices, natural or artificial flavorings that is added to and/or intended to alter or improve the flavor of the tea. Includes flavored teas that are also sweetened.

Foodservice Category Definition
i) Defined as iced tea commercially available and sold to foodservice establishments; packaged in 1.5 or 3 gallon portion packs or Bag-in-a-Box tea concentrates and brewed in commercial iced teas brewers.

1. Filter pouch or open-brew teas are acceptable.

2. Consumer retail tea bags, entries in tins or product packaged in any way that does not meet the above definition will be automatically disqualified.

ii) Flavored is defined by the addition of any herbs, fruits, spices, natural or artificial flavorings or anything that is added and/or intended to alter or improve the flavor of the tea. Includes flavored teas that are also sweetened.

1. No sweeteners or garnish will be added to the brewed product.
